2
私は "EditText"を持つ "Activity1"を持っています。ユーザーが "EditText"をダブルクリックすると、別のアクティビティ "Activity2"を開きたいと思います。Android EditTextでDoubleClickを実装するにはどうすればよいですか?
私は "EditText"を持つ "Activity1"を持っています。ユーザーが "EditText"をダブルクリックすると、別のアクティビティ "Activity2"を開きたいと思います。Android EditTextでDoubleClickを実装するにはどうすればよいですか?
使用この:
final GestureDetector gestureDetector = new GestureDetector(context,new GestureDetector.SimpleOnGestureListener() {
public boolean onDoubleTap(MotionEvent e) {
Log.e("", "Open new activty here");
return true;
}
});
TextView tv = (TextView) findViewById(R.id.editTextID);
tv.setOnTouchListener(new OnTouchListener() {
public boolean onTouch(View v, MotionEvent event) {
return gestureDetector.onTouchEvent(event);
}
});
おかげでダニエル! は「新しいOnTouchListener()」私は廃止の問題は=新しいGestureDetector(この、新しいGestureDetector.SimpleOnGestureListener(){ –
に置き換え働いていませんでした。 –
厳密解最終GestureDetector gestureDetectorと置き換える修正するには 「新View.OnTouchListener()」 –